About the Event

Forest Bathing includes connecting with Nature, watching sunset at coastal sand dunes and scrub forests as well as the pristine Atlantic Ocean makes this a unique experience. A great opportunity to slowing down, at a turtle pace.  Deaf Sea Turtle biologist, Jen Reilly, will be joining us as a "partnered" walk and sharing what we can learn about these gentle giant creatures of the ocean :)

This event is happening the same weekend of the ASL turtle walks offered by Loggerhead Marinelife Center in Jupiter, FL.
